Preparing Slow Cooker Butter Chicken
Making slow cooker butter chicken is a delightful culinary adventure that requires little effort yet yields a dish full of vibrant, rich flavors. Ready to dive in? Let’s get cooking!
Gather and prep your ingredients
First things first, let’s assemble everything you need. This recipe calls for:
- 5 cloves of minced garlic
- 2 tablespoons of grated fresh ginger
- 16 oz (450g) of tomato sauce or passata
- A variety of spices: ground cumin, garam masala, smoked paprika, ground turmeric, chili powder, salt, and a touch of granulated sugar or honey.
- 2 lb (900g) of chicken thighs
- 3 tablespoons of unsalted butter
- ½ cup (120ml) of heavy whipping cream
- Fresh parsley, mint, or cilantro for garnish.
Once you’ve got your ingredients prepped and ready, you’ll have a much smoother cooking experience!
Combine spices and sauces in the slow cooker
In a 4-quart (or larger) slow cooker, start by adding the minced garlic and grated ginger, followed by the tomato sauce and your spices. Give everything a good mix so that the chicken will be well-coated once we add it in. This rich mixture forms the flavorful base of your butter chicken, so don’t be shy—get in there and combine it well!
Add chicken and cook it right
Next, it’s time to introduce your chicken thighs into the flavorful mix. Lay them on top of the sauce and give them a gentle toss so each piece gets a nice coating of that aromatic goodness. Then, scatter those cubes of unsalted butter over the top—this extra richness is what makes this dish a true treat. Cover the slow cooker and set it to cook on HIGH for 1.5 to 2 hours, or on LOW for 4 to 6 hours. Your chicken will be ready when it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.
Stir in the cream for that perfect finish
Once the chicken is nice and tender, it’s time to add the cream to make the sauce irresistibly smooth. Stir the heavy whipping cream into the sauce until it’s well mixed, ensuring that each bite has that creamy goodness. FAQs about Slow Cooker Butter Chicken
Can I use chicken breasts instead of thighs?
Absolutely! While chicken thighs are recommended for their tenderness and moisture, you can substitute chicken breasts if that's what you have on hand. Just keep in mind that breasts can dry out more quickly, so monitor the cooking time closely. A great tip is to add the chicken breasts about 30 minutes later than the thighs to prevent them from overcooking.
How do I store leftovers?
Leftover slow cooker butter chicken is a delight for meal prep! Allow the dish to cool completely before transferring it into an airtight container. It can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
Can I freeze butter chicken leftovers?
Yes, you can freeze your leftover butter chicken! Place the cooled dish in a freezer-safe container or a resealable freezer bag, and it will stay good for about 2-3 months. When you're ready to enjoy it again, just thaw in the fridge overnight and reheat on the stove or in a microwave until heated through. For more tips on freezing meals, check out this guide.

Slow Cooker Butter Chicken
Equipment
- 4-quart Slow Cooker
Ingredients
Spices and Seasoning
- 5 cloves garlic minced
- 2 tablespoons fresh ginger grated
- 16 oz tomato sauce or passata
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 2 teaspoons garam masala
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1 teaspoon ground turmeric
- ½ teaspoon chili powder
- 1 te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on granulated sugar or honey
Main Ingredients
- 2 lb chicken thighs
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ter cut into small cubes
- ½ cup heavy whipping cream double cream in the UK
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, mint, or cilantro for garnish
Instructions
Cooking Steps
- To the slow cooker, add ginger, garlic, tomato sauce, spices, salt and sugar. Give everything a good stir, then add the chicken thighs and coat them in the sauce.
- Scatter the butter all over the top, cover and cook on HIGH for 1.5-2 hours, or on LOW for 4-6 hours. The chicken is done when its internal temperature reaches 165°F with an instant read thermometer.
- Remove the chicken, and place on a cutting board to cool enough to be handled.
- Stir in the heavy cream in the sauce, and whisk until the sauce is creamy.
- Cut the chicken into bite size pieces, and return to the sauce.
- Serve with basmati rice and naan bread, garnish with fresh parsley, mint, or cilantro.
